CPHS 2015 Pinning Ceremony
Drake University’s College of Pharmacy and Health Sciences (CPHS) held its annual Pinning Ceremony on Thursday, May 7, 2015. The Pinning Ceremony, a longstanding tradition for CPHS, serves as a memorable event for third year pharmacy students and health sciences majors as it marks their entry into their capstone experiences. Renae Chesnut named interim dean of the College of Pharmacy and Health Sciences
Renae Chesnut, associate dean of Academic and Student Affairs since 2004, has been promoted to serve as interim dean of the College of Pharmacy and Health Sciences (CPHS) effective June 18, 2015.
Pharmacy students raise money for Medicine for Mali
Pharmacy students raised $4,700 to support Medicine for Mali, a nonprofit organization that provides health services in Mali, West Africa.

Dr. Ann Burkhardt named Director of Occupational Therapy Program
The College of Pharmacy and Health Sciences has announced Dr. Ann Burkhardt as the director of the Occupational Therapy program at Drake University, effective July 1, 2015. Burkhardt is currently a therapy resources management (TRM) occupational therapist at Crestwood & Grace Barker Nursing and Rehabilitation facilities in Warren, Rhode Island. Pharmacy Student Places in Top Ten in National Competition
Yvette Mitchell placed in the top ten nationally at the American Pharmacists Association-Academy of Student Pharmacists Patient Counseling Competition.
